ततःप्रभृति तत्तीर्थं शर्मिष्ठातीर्थमुच्यते । प्रख्यातं त्रिषु लोकेषु सर्वपातकनाशनम्
tataḥprabhṛti tattīrthaṃ śarmiṣṭhātīrthamucyate | prakhyātaṃ triṣu lokeṣu sarvapātakanāśanam
その時以来、その聖なる渡しは「シャルミシュター・ティールタ」と呼ばれ、三界に名高く、あらゆる罪を滅するものとして知られる。
